Bentonville High School
The Bentonville High School Wind Ensemble was chosen to perform at the National Concert Band Festival on March 14-16 at Butler University in Indianapolis.
The National Concert Band Festival is part of the Music for All National Festival, which features high school and junior high bands, orchestras and choirs from across the nation. Attendees take part in clinics, workshops and performances with instruction and feedback from leading music educators at the high school and collegiate levels.
In addition, four member of the Bentonville Pride Marching Band, Allie Abide, Kayton Little, Ariel Trimble and Samantha Petch, will perform as members of Macy’s Great American Marching Band at the 92nd annual Macy’s Thanksgiving Day Parade in New York City. Abide was chosen to join the band for the second consecutive year.
The entire Bentonville Pride Marching Band will compete in November at the Bands of America Grand Nationals Championship in Indianapolis, where it will perform this season’s football halftime show “Modern Marie.” The band also will perform the show in segments at each BHS home football game and in at the Bentonville Marching Invitational on Oct. 6 at Tiger Stadium.
